Technical Trend Evolution and Momentum Analysis
The stock’s technical trend has upgraded from mildly bullish to bullish, reflecting growing investor confidence. The daily moving averages have turned decisively bullish, with the current price of ₹79.22 comfortably above key short- and medium-term averages. This suggests that the stock is gaining upward momentum in the near term.
Examining the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ator reveals a nuanced picture. On a weekly basis, the MACD remains mildly bearish, indicating some caution among medium-term traders. However, the monthly MACD has turned bullish, signalling that longer-term momentum is improving. This divergence between weekly and monthly MACD readings suggests that while short-term volatility persists, the broader trend is strengthening.
The Relative Strength Index (RSI) currently shows no clear signal on both weekly and monthly charts, hovering in a neutral zone. This implies that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old, providing room for further price appreciation without immediate risk of a technical pullback.
Bollinger Bands and KST Indicators Confirm Uptrend
Bollinger Bands on both weekly and monthly timeframes are bullish, indicating that price volatility is expanding upwards and the stock is trending higher within its volatility range. This is a positive sign for traders looking for sustained momentum.
The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ator, a momentum oscillator, is bullish on both weekly and monthly charts. This reinforces the view that the stock’s momentum is gaining strength across multiple time horizons, supporting the recent price advances.
Additional Technical Signals and Volume Trends
On-Balance Volume (OBV) is mildly bullish on the weekly chart, suggesting that buying volume is slightly outpacing selling volume, a healthy sign for price sustainability. However, the monthly OBV shows no clear trend, indicating that longer-term volume patterns remain uncertain.
Dow Theory readings present a mixed scenario: mildly bearish on the weekly scale but showing no definitive trend monthly. This reflects some short-term caution among market participants, possibly due to broader market uncertainties.
Price Action and Volatility
SMC Global Securities Ltd’s price action today saw a high of ₹82.88 and a low of ₹77.21, closing at ₹79.22, up 1.17% from the previous close of ₹78.30. The stock remains well below its 52-week high of ₹94.79 but comfortably above its 52-week low of ₹49.50, indicating a solid recovery over the past year.

Comparative Returns and Market Context
SMC Global Securities Ltd has delivered mixed returns relative to the Sensex over various timeframes. Over the past week, the stock outperformed the benchmark with a 4.66% gain compared to the Sensex’s 1.79%. However, over the last month and year-to-date periods, the stock underperformed significantly, declining 14.26% and 13.02% respectively, while the Sensex fell by 2.27% and 1.65% over the same intervals.
Longer-term returns paint a more favourable picture. Over the past year, the stock has surged 26.75%, substantially outperforming the Sensex’s 6.66% gain. Over three years, the stock’s cumulative return of 112.1% dwarfs the Sensex’s 37.76%, highlighting strong multi-year growth. While five- and ten-year data for the stock are not available, the Sensex’s returns of 65.60% and 244.38% respectively provide a benchmark for future performance expectations.
